工程文件管理系统免费怎么做?低成本高效实现项目文档管理
在当前数字化转型加速的大背景下,工程项目管理对文档的规范化、集中化和安全性提出了更高要求。然而,许多中小型建筑公司、施工团队或独立工程师由于预算有限,难以负担商业级文件管理系统(如BIM 360、Autodesk Construction Cloud等)高昂的订阅费用。那么,如何在不花费一分钱的情况下搭建一套功能完整、安全可靠的工程文件管理系统免费方案?本文将从需求分析、工具选择、部署方式到最佳实践进行系统讲解,帮助你用开源技术+云服务组合,打造适合自身项目的免费工程文件管理平台。
一、为什么需要工程文件管理系统?
工程项目涉及大量图纸、合同、变更单、验收记录、进度报告等文档,传统依赖U盘、本地硬盘甚至Excel表格的方式存在诸多痛点:
- 版本混乱:多人协作时容易出现多个版本混杂,难以追溯修改历史。
- 权限缺失:无法控制谁可以查看、编辑或下载敏感资料,易引发泄密风险。
- 查找困难:文档分散存储,搜索效率低,影响工作效率。
- 备份不足:一旦设备损坏或误删,可能导致关键数据永久丢失。
因此,建立一个结构清晰、权限可控、易于维护的工程文件管理系统至关重要。而“免费”并不意味着功能缩水,合理利用开源工具与云服务,完全可以满足大多数项目的需求。
二、免费工程文件管理系统的核心功能设计
一套合格的工程文件管理系统应具备以下核心模块:
- 文档分类与目录结构:按项目、阶段(设计/施工/竣工)、类型(图纸/合同/会议纪要)组织文件。
- 版本控制:自动保存每次修改的历史版本,支持回滚操作。
- 权限管理:基于角色分配读写权限(如项目经理可编辑,监理仅查看)。
- 全文搜索:快速定位所需文件,支持关键词匹配。
- 协同编辑:支持多人在线批注、评论(尤其适用于PDF或Office文档)。
- 移动访问:通过手机App或网页端随时随地查看文件。
三、推荐的免费解决方案组合
1. 使用Nextcloud + OnlyOffice(自建私有云)
这是目前最成熟且完全免费的组合之一,适合有一定IT基础的企业:
- Nextcloud:开源文件同步与共享平台,类似百度网盘但部署在自己的服务器上,支持WebDAV、移动端App、多用户权限控制。
- OnlyOffice:集成于Nextcloud的在线办公套件,支持Word、Excel、PPT等格式的在线编辑与协作,无需安装Office软件。
优势:
- 数据完全自主掌控,隐私安全高;
- 支持Docker一键部署,节省运维成本;
- 社区活跃,文档丰富,问题易解决。
部署建议:
- 购买一台低配服务器(如阿里云轻量应用服务器,约50元/月);
- 使用Docker运行Nextcloud + OnlyOffice容器;
- 配置SSL证书(Let's Encrypt免费获取),确保HTTPS加密传输;
- 设置不同角色(管理员、项目负责人、普通成员)并分配文件夹权限。
2. 利用Google Workspace + Google Drive(公有云)
如果不想自建服务器,也可使用Google提供的免费方案:
- Google Drive:提供15GB免费空间,可创建文件夹、设置共享链接权限(公开/仅限特定人);
- Google Docs / Sheets / Slides:替代Word/PPT/Excel,在线协作无延迟;
- Google Workspace(免费版):注册个人邮箱即可使用,无需付费即可获得企业级域名邮箱(如yourproject@yourcompany.com)。
优点:
- 无需硬件投入,开箱即用;
- 跨平台兼容性强,Windows/macOS/iOS/Android均可访问;
- 自动版本记录,恢复历史版本简单快捷。
注意点:
- 15GB空间可能不够大项目长期存储,需定期归档旧文件;
- 部分国家/地区访问受限(如中国部分地区无法直接访问Google服务)。
3. 使用GitHub/Gitea(代码类工程文档管理)
对于偏重技术文档、BIM模型说明、API接口文档等非图形类内容的项目,GitHub或Gitea(自托管版)是极佳选择:
- 支持Markdown语法编写技术文档,结构清晰;
- Git版本控制机制天然适合追踪变更;
- 支持Issue跟踪问题、Pull Request协作评审。
适用场景:
- 软件开发与智能建造结合的项目;
- 需要详细技术文档归档的科研类工程;
- 希望推动标准化流程落地的团队。
四、进阶技巧:提升免费系统的实用性
1. 文件命名规范统一
制定统一命名规则(如:项目编号_文件类型_日期_版本号),例如:SG2026-001_Drawing_20260425_v2.pdf),有助于提高搜索效率和版本识别能力。
2. 自动化备份策略
无论是Nextcloud还是Google Drive,都可通过脚本定时备份到另一云端(如OneDrive或阿里云OSS),防止意外删除或服务中断。
3. 权限分级管理示例
| 角色 | 权限范围 | 典型人员 |
|---|---|---|
| 管理员 | 全权限,可创建/删除文件夹、调整权限 | 项目经理、IT负责人 |
| 项目组成员 | 仅限本项目文件夹读写 | 设计师、工程师、施工员 |
| 外部顾问 | 只读权限,限制下载 | 监理单位、咨询公司 |
| 访客 | 仅能查看摘要信息 | 业主代表、审计人员 |
4. 移动端适配优化
确保所有平台均支持移动端浏览(尤其是PDF、CAD图纸预览),推荐使用:
- Nextcloud App(iOS/Android)
- Google Drive App(支持离线缓存)
- Adobe Acrobat Reader(查看PDF更流畅)
五、常见误区与避坑指南
误区1:认为免费=功能少
实际上,像Nextcloud这样的开源项目,其功能已覆盖企业级需求,只需合理配置即可媲美付费产品。
误区2:忽视数据安全
即使使用免费方案,也要启用HTTPS、强密码策略、双因素认证(2FA),避免因弱口令导致账号被盗。
误区3:未做定期维护
建议每月检查一次日志、清理无用文件、更新系统补丁,保持系统稳定运行。
六、结语:从小做起,逐步升级
构建一个工程文件管理系统免费并非遥不可及的目标。从简单的Google Drive起步,到搭建Nextcloud私有云,再到引入自动化流程和权限体系,每一步都能显著提升项目管理水平。关键是根据自身规模和预算灵活选择方案,持续优化而非追求一步到位。记住:好的系统不是花钱买的,而是用心设计出来的。
无论你是刚成立的小型工程队,还是想为现有流程降本增效的中型企业,现在就可以行动起来——用免费工具开启你的数字化管理之旅!





